Located inside truck yard the colony, the barney smith toilet seat art museum showcases the life’ s work of barney smith, who created over 1400. Barney got to work transforming plain (presumably unused) toilet seats into mixed media works of art. One of the strangest museums anywhere in the state exists only because one texas man made it his lifelong mission to collect toilet seats. A retired plumber and lifelong artist, smith has been decorating toilet seat lids for more than half a century, and his free museum made a splash when it opened to the public in 1992.
